Today is one of those rare Saturdays when there are no early kick-off nor late kick-offs in the Premier League. Instead we have seven Premier League matches all kicking off at the same time (10am ET/3pm UK time).

In the race for the Premier League title, all eyes will be on Etihad Stadium where Manchester City takes on Sunderland. City will be without Sergio Aguero who is injured due to a burn from a foot spray (no joke), while Vincent Kompany should return for the Citizens. After Sunderland’s mid-week FA Cup exit, underestimate the Mackems at your peril. O’Neill’s side will want to bounce back from the disappointing loss against Everton.

In the other matches, Wolves against Bolton could get ugly especially if Terry Connor’s side doesn’t get three points. I’m starting to feel sorry for Wolves, but they need to fight to stay up in this Premier League side. And if they could beat any team in the Premier League, Bolton is it. If Wolves loses, you can pretty much count them as relegated.

Speaking of relegation battles, Wigan is at home against Stoke. The Latics will surely find Stoke City a much tougher opponent that the Reds, I believe.

Elsewhere, Aston Villa plays Chelsea, QPR tackles Arsenal, Fulham is at home against Norwich and, last but not least, Everton takes on West Bromwich Albion.
